About Our Program

The Wheat Middle school choir program is a dynamic and inclusive music education experience. We offer young singers the opportunity to develop their vocal skills, musical literacy, and appreciation for a variety of musical styles through daily instruction and ensemble performance.

Students learn proper vocal technique, music reading, ear training, and performance etiquette. Repertoire includes a diverse range of genres, and accommodates students' varying experience and skill levels.

Throughout the year, students participate in concerts, festivals, and competitions, such as the Texas Music Educators Association (TMEA) Region Choir auditions and UIL Concert & Sight-Reading Evaluation. These events provide valuable performance experience and opportunities for personal and ensemble growth.

In addition to musical training, the choir program emphasizes teamwork, discipline, confidence, and creativity, fostering a supportive and collaborative environment where students can thrive both musically and personally.
